Near RPC: frequently asked questions

What is the Near RPC endpoint?

A JSON-RPC endpoint for the Near network, operated by Ankr. Public and Freemium access have been deprecated: Near is served on the Premium plan and needs a paid API key.

Is the Near RPC endpoint free to use?

No. Near is served on the Premium plan. Keyless and free-plan access to this network have been deprecated.

How do I connect to Near?

Get a Premium key on Ankr RPC, then take the endpoint with that key and set it as the provider URL in your library of choice (near-api-js or any JSON-RPC client).
